Poker Movie 'The Deal' Debuts April 25Thu, Apr 10th, 2008 @ 12:00am The Deal is a new poker movie starring Hollywood legend Burt Reynolds, Shannon Elizabeth, and Bret Harrison, coming out April 25th. The film is about Alex Stillman (Harrison), a student at Yale University, who dreams of becoming a poker professional. Alex meets retired legend Tommy Vinson (Reynolds), who comes out of retirement and helps Alex. With Tommy supplying the bankroll and Alex hitting his stride, they start to progress in the poker world. But when Alex meets Las Vegas prostitute Michelle (Shannon Elizabeth), Tommy decides to part ways with Alex, because he believes Michelle is adversely affecting Alex's game. The climax of the film comes when Alex and Tommy battle it out at the final table of the World Poker Tour championship event, which was actually filmed on the WPT set with the action called by WPT hosts Vince Van Patten and Mike Sexton. The film also features cameo appearances by several members of Team PokerStars Pro. Look out for World Series champions Joe Hachem and Greg Raymer, both playing event commentators. Isabelle Mercier is one of the pro players that Alex finds himself up against at the final table. There is also an appearance by Chris Moneymaker, who is interviewed in the film. Scott Lazar, who made the final table of the World Series of Poker main event in 2006, finishing sixth and winning $1.5 million, is the movie's producer and also acted as a poker consultant. The Deal is scheduled to be released in select theatres April 25th.
